AP. 15 March 2003. Anti-war demonstrators march toward Jefferson Square
Park.

SAN FRANCISCO -- Under a cloud-spotted sunny sky, thousands of
protestors have  gathered in San Francisco to voice opposition to a new
war on Iraq.

The crowd is marching toward Jefferson Square Park, where speakers
include San Francisco supervisor and mayoral candidate Tom Ammiano,
actors Danny Glover and Martin Sheen, state Assembly majority leader
Wilma  Chan, D-Oakland, and musician Michael Franti of the group
Spearhead.

Among those assembled today is a group calling themselves Veterans for
Peace, which represents former U.S. military members now opposing a war
with Iraq.

Eric Johansson, a former Army paratrooper and infantryman, has voiced
his opposition to the war since the movement began gathering steam early
this fall. He said that attaching a patriotic message and using a
mainstream pro-peace message has helped his group grow in numbers.

Modesto Fernandez, a former army reservist, said, "When we take our
oath, we take an oath to defend our country. There's a reason we have a
Department of Defense and not a war department."

Another former serviceman, the Rev. Fred Merrick, now works as a
chaplain at the Veteran's Administration Medical Center in San
Francisco. He said today that almost 100 percent of the 100 to 200
patients he speaks with weekly are against the war on Iraq.

"The veterans out there, our patients, are almost unanimous about being
against going to war in the Middle East," he said. Merrick said he was
part of the anti-war movement in the 1960's, but joined the Navy to help
pay for his education and served in Vietnam.

"Our experience in Vietnam should never be repeated. What I see today is
George Bush trying to lead us down the same path to disaster," he said.

San Francisco police said that so far there has been no reported
violence associated with today's protest.
